About the Role

As Financial Controller, you will lead the delivery and continuous improvement of our financial control reporting and processes. You will be responsible for driving enhancements across key areas, including Procure to Pay, Credit Control, and Performance Reporting. In parallel, you will provide high-quality financial insights to support strategic decision-making at senior levels.

This role plays a vital part in ensuring a robust, responsive finance function for the Board, Investors, and Lenders. It will also be critical in helping the university navigate an increasingly complex and fast-evolving financial and regulatory landscape.

What You'll Do:

  1. Oversee all accounting operations including billing, accounts receivable/payable, general ledger, procurement, and revenue recognition
  2. Lead day-to-day cash management and cash flow forecasting
  3. Deliver timely and insightful monthly management reports, including key performance indicators (KPIs)
  4. Manage budgeting and forecasting cycles, analyze variances, and implement corrective actions
  5. Provide financial analysis to support key business decisions and strategic planning
  6. Develop and uphold robust internal control policies and procedures
  7. Support internal and external audits and ensure compliance
  8. Evaluate financial risks and propose mitigation strategies
  9. Lead, support, and mentor the financial control team
  10. Champion finance's role in driving BIMM University's ESG priorities
  11. Deliver training and support to non-financial budget holders to improve financial literacy across the university

What You'll Bring:

  • A recognised finance qualification (ICAEW, CIMA, or equivalent)
  • Extensive experience in a senior accounting or financial management position
  • A strong command of accounting principles with the ability to translate financial data into clear strategic insights
  • Excellent leadership, interpersonal, and communication skills
  • A solutions-focused mindset with strong attention to detail and a drive for results
  • Experience working with accounting software and ERP systems, including implementing process improvements
  • A solid understanding of sector-specific trends, challenges, and opportunities
  • Strong analytical and reporting skills, with the ability to present complex information clearly to a variety of stakeholders
  • A track record of building collaborative, cross-functional relationships
